ATLANTA, Ga. — Forty people were arrested in a “marijuana pop-up event” in Atlanta, according to the city’s police department.
Dubbed “Operation No Smoke,” police said the operation busted the event at a warehouse on the 200 block of Ted Turner Drive SW last Saturday.
During the operation, more than 1,200 pounds of marijuana, over 300 pounds of edibles, 29 pounds of mushrooms and over $30,000 in cash were all seized.
Police said more than 60 people were detained and 40 people were arrested.
Fifteen guns were also taken.
Police said when officers were searching the warehouse, many people ran away, throwing guns and “bags of drugs” on the ground.
